Sheepskin coats
Skins used by us to make our sheepskin coats come from the best Italian and Spanish tanneries, which have been regarded all over the world for many years. Thanks to this, the clothes sewn by us are characterized by lightness, softness and high durability.
We use mainly noble variations of lamb skins like Toscana and Merino that differ in length of the hair and the way of tanning and finish. Some of them are covered by a delicate but a very durable furrier’s foil, which increases the vitality of sheepskin coats and makes them easier to maintain – they needn’t to be cleaned too often.
For other coats we use nappalan cover of antique kind. This kind of leather is characterized by moderate resistance to friction, which gives the effect of so called “beautiful leather ageing”. On the surface of the leather tanned in this way, discolorations, swellings, minor scratches are visible, which are not defects, but a proof of originality and authenticity of the leather material.
In other kinds of leather the vento type cover was used at tanning. Thanks to it, the leather is resistant to friction and very spectacular - with visible stripes or spots on the surface. As it comes to women’s collection, some of the models have interesting additions like fox, raccoon dog, wolf or raccoon fur. Those appendages significantly increase the esthetic and visual values of particular models and they are appreciated by women.
Leather jackets
Similarly to sheepskin coats, the raw materials used for sewing leather jackets come from the same reputable tanneries. There we use some kinds of lamb leather available in a wide range of colors.
The majority of our production is based on leather tanned and colored in a natural way, i.e. without use of any harmful chemical agents. That kind of leather is characterized by unusual gentleness and softness, it is slightly ingrained. This is why it keeps the typical attributes of leather i.e. spots, natural scares, scratches, discolorations, etc., visible on the surface.
Another kind of raw material used by us is the latest generation of matt leather which only recently, i.e. in 2009, appeared on exhibitions in Italy. That leather is soft like silk and light; it looks like a delicate material. For sewing our jackets we also use the leather of the pull-up type, with light or a bit stronger gloss, the crushed and stripped leather with distinctive uneven surface structure and traditional shagreen raw leather, i.e. superficially colored leather, characterized by high durability and valued by customers.
